CERTIFICATES
A purchase of a loose diamond in Diamondland is always accompanied by an international certificate of the Diamond High Council ( HRD ) or the international Gemmological Institute ( IGI ). The GIA certificates which are mainly used in the USA, are less common in Antwerp, Europe, but can also be delivered.
All of these certificates are internationally recognised.
They provide all the essential information about the diamond; all its characteristics : (see 4 C’s ): carat, colour, clarity and cut .It will also report its proportions and the quality of its cut as well as its degree of fluorescence and of course all the detailed measurements.

The IGI Diamond Report
The International Gemmological Institute is the oldest institute of its kind in Antwerp. Set up in 1975 with labs in New York, Bangkok, Mumbai and Tokyo
|
The IGl Diamond Report is essentially a statement attesting to the authenticity of a diamond and providing a reliable and accurate statement of its identity and grade based on an internationally recognized system. Each diamond is scientifically analysed by several gemmologists who use their experience in combination with state-of-the-art equipment to produce an accurate description of the characteristics of the diamond and the quality of its cut. With its detailed information presented in understandable language, the different qualities of a diamond can be truly appreciated. The grade or quality of a diamond is based on four characteristics commonly referred to as the 4C’s: the Carat weight, Color, Clarity and Cut. The GIA Diamond Report
The Gemological Institute of America was founded in 1931 in Los Angeles. The GIA created and introduced the international grading system. Headquarters are still located in Los Angeles. for more information click here
